Mr J Ryan v Dee Willmott and Linda Head (Archant Ltd) (England and Wales : Disability Discrimination : Race Discrimination : Unfair Dismissal) [2017] UKET 3200786/2016 (20 March 2017)
The tribunal found that the claimant was unfairly dismissed and subjected to discrimination on grounds of disability and race, based on the evidence presented.
